If you are unsure, you might want to get a second opinion. Of course, the bridges are probably necessary, if he has missing teeth - but, I do remember an investigative report a couple of years ago. People went to dentists with known teeth problem or were known to NOT have any problems and about 50% (or so, can't remember exact percentage) of the dentists they went to recommended unnecessary treatment. Now, I am not saying that 50% of dentists are unethical. Some recommend treatment to prevent future problems that may or may not occur. But if I were unsure about spending that kind of money, I sure would get a second opinion. Also, I would ask if there were some lesser expensive repairs that could be done. Good luck! |

Bonding could be more for cosmetic purposes if there isnt any sensitivity or pain. As far as the bridge cost - I think I saw you were in CA and in CA, NY things are always so much higher. Deep cleanings are good to get done -- a bit more expensive than a regular cleaning. I hope that helps. |
